Wolframite is an important tungsten ore mineral and forms a series between ferberite (iron-rich) and huebnerite (manganese-rich). Tungsten derived from wolframite is essential for high-temperature industrial applications.

Crystal System Monoclinic
Mineral Class 07 Sulfates, Chromates, Molybdates, and Tungstates
Mohs Hardness 4.0-4.5
Specific Gravity 7.00-7.50
Color Black, dark brown
Luster Submetallic
Streak Dark reddish-brown
Cleavage Perfect {010}
Fracture Uneven
Transparency Opaque
Crystal Habit Tabular, prismatic, bladed
